When you put on your defroster it brings in "fresh" air from outside, rather than circulating the cab air. This means that it is basically pulling air from under your hood. Try turning on the fan and make the air blow out the front vents. Then turn off the re-circulate switch so that your pullin fresh air. If you smell it, then it has nothing to do with your defroster.. It means that you have a fuel or exaust leak under your hood and its gettin sucked into the cab when you need fresh air....Probably just a manifold leak.. If it was a gas leak, you would probably notice the smell from outside your car.

1) The passenger compartment intake vents are under the wipers, which is a good place to pick up smells if you have leaks under the hood. And of course, the defroster vents blow air close to your nose.

2) Injector o-rings fit around the outside of the injector inlet, and seal it to the fuel rail. They have nothing to do with running rich. Now, an injector with a leaky nozzle might do it. And so might a bad oxygen (O2) sensor, or a million other things. But not o-rings.
